How do I defrost the ice cube compartment in my GE refrigerator?

Defrosting is necessary when frost reaches a thickness of around 1/4 inch. To start, turn the temperature control to OFF and remove food and ice trays from inside. Place a container underneath to collect water if no drip pan exists. Keep the door open during defrosting for faster results, but avoid using boiling water as it may damage plastic parts.
